Nelson's Pumpkin Patch in Emerado, North Dakota, not far outside of Grand Forks, is opening for their 2020 season on September 12th. There's so much to see and do on this farm, so let's jump in!
There are lots of things to do here, one of the most notable being their huge 14-acre corn maze. This year, the maze is themed after dinosaurs. Will you be able to find your way through it?
Along with the large corn maze, there is a smaller corn maze and lots of activities for kids of all ages. This includes a pumpkin blaster, corn cannon, hayrides, haunted house, and more.
